Navigating Limitations and Technical Considerations
No single design element is perfect for every scenario, and Green Energy Logo Template, Electrical is no exception. There are specific contexts where caution is advised. For instance, when used as a small mobile thumbnail, intricate details might get lost depending on the compression level. In these cases, it is vital to test the logo at actual display sizes before committing to it. Additionally, if your website already features a very busy layout or heavy text overlays, adding another graphic element might clutter the interface rather than enhance it.
For corporate content or niches requiring extreme minimalism, the style might feel slightly too active or detailed. In serious professional environments where a stark, monochromatic approach is preferred, this asset might need significant simplification. It is also important to consider contrast; ensure that the logo stands out clearly against both light and dark backgrounds. If your site uses low-contrast backgrounds, the logo may disappear, reducing its effectiveness as a branding tool.
Practical Publisher Notes for Implementation
To get the most out of this creative design, publishers should adopt a rigorous testing protocol. Always preview the logo inside a real blog layout to see how it interacts with your typography. Does it sit well beside a serif font, or does it clash? How does it pair with a sans-serif font or a handwritten script style? Testing these combinations ensures that the logo complements your existing editorial design rather than fighting against it.
Technical performance cannot be overlooked. Even though the source files are vectors, the final web versions (JPG or PNG) must be optimized for speed. Review file size for web performance and compress images properly to ensure your site loads quickly, especially on mobile devices. Slow loading times can kill engagement, regardless of how beautiful the graphics are.
Finally, always confirm commercial licensing before using this asset on monetized websites, affiliate pages, or paid content products. Understanding the terms of use protects your business and ensures you are compliant with all regulations.
